Ruben Amorim will be hoping for an opening-weekend scalp as Manchester United host Arsenal at Old Trafford. United’s summer clearout has proved positive thus far, despite only Marcus Rashford having completed an exit at present.

Antony, Jadon Sancho, Tyrell Malacia and Alejandro Garnacho are still on the hunt for new clubs, with the latter said to have accepted a proposal from Chelsea. Sancho and Malacia are both liked by AS Roma, with the quartet set to play no part in today’s clash with the Gunners.

Despite that, the mood at Carrington has been lifted, with Amorim having installed a better culture over the summer. Benjamin Sesko, Bryan Mbeumo and Matheus Cunha are all in line to make their respective Premier League debuts for the Red Devils, with intrigue surrounding the Red Devils’ team selection.

Multiple players have already taken to social media with the 4:30pm kick-off closing in, dropping hints about their possible inclusiong in the starting XI.

Diogo Dalot and Leny Yoro are among those to share graphics on their social media ahead of the game. Of course, this does not mean they’ll start the game, but it does offer a big hint that they’ll be in the matchday squad.

Yoro will likely start in a back three alongside Matthijs de Ligt, although it is still unknown whether Luke Shaw or Ayden Heaven will accompany the pair.

Casemiro is in line to partner Bruno Fernandes in midfield, with the Brazilian also posting a matchday graphic on Instagram, which could provide another clue.

Patrick Dorgu is another to have done so, with the Danish international a likely option over on the left-hand side of Amorim’s 3-4-2-1 system.

Finally, Bryan Mbeumo is surely a shoo-in over in the right number 10 spot, with Cunha and Sesko the most likely pair to accompany him in attack.

Andre Onana will hope to overcome a late fitness test to start in between the sticks, despite having played 0 minutes across all five of United’s pre-season games.
